Also how does the factory rev limiter work?, is it fuel or spark it kills and is it every other revolution of the crank etc. Tried a web search but could not find anything usefull :sad: CheeRS Bri :king: |
I do not know the pinouts but there are at least two different types; one for external EDIS and the other for internal EDIS.
The rev limiter is via fuel cut. There are usually two stages; half fuel where every other injector firing is cut and no fuel where all fuel is cut. |
